          Re: Sony Trinitron recap -stay tuned-

          Exactly, a lot of caps!

          I'll do the chassis only, not the vertical boards.
          And to be honest, I'll leave the big original elco at the primary.
          All others will be new.

          That sound crazy but it's for a friend.

          Two nichicon PL have eaten 4 square centimeter of copper!

          I told my friend: "You're silly! To reduce a pcb in that condition they must been leaking and smoking since a couple of month! What you're waiting for?

          -stay tuned- elcos will arrive on July 1st.

                Re: Sony Trinitron recap -stay tuned-

                System is now operative but I need the manual because it need G2 adjustment.
                Never done on Trinitron so I need to read before destroying all the work done till now.

                The chassis needed FULL RESOLD, the vertical boards needed PARTIAL RESOLD,
                the CRT pcb needed FULL RESOLD, the small PCB that link chassis to speaker needed FULL RESOLD.

                So: a lot of Sn-Pb (100-150g), a lot of caps, 4*4 square cm routes destroyed by acid (nichicon PL = bye bye copper )

                If it is NOT YOUR TV, don't do it!
                A lot of time, a lot of components, a lot of Sn-Pb (100-150g)
